West Dyke Trail's flat terrain that follows alongside the ocean makes it popular with walkers, joggers, and cyclists. The route is a great place to watch the sunset. The trail itself is gravel Trail and is very easy, straight and wide, which is great for people of all ages/skill levels and bringing the family for a picnic (there are benches). Consider bringing sun protectant on hot days as there is little to no shade.

The VanDusen Botanical Gardens are a special treat with a plethora of greenery on 55 acres of land. Winding around Forest lake, Shaughnessy Lake, and Heron Lake members will get to explore unique flora. Queen Elizabeth Park's peaceful gardens are great place to spend an afternoon. In the middle of the city and easily accessible (and free), the park offers paved paths, hills, ponds, and lots of flowers. It's often a bit busy, but it is typically meticulously maintained with beautiful photo opportunities everywhere. You can see the mountains from the lookout by the Bloedel Conservatory. There is also an off leash dog park.

This walk along the Iona Jetty juts into the Strait of Georgia. Along a flat and wide trail, there are abundant ocean views and opportunity to watch the planes take off and land. On especially windy days, bring extra layers and/or hooded jackets to cover your ears. Solid shoes would be best suited on this stone path.

This route begins in Iona Beach Park next to the Fraser River, where washroom facilities and picnic tables are available. Although dogs are not allowed on the main trial, they are allowed on the beach. Appreciate the Sturgeon Bank Wildlife Management Area and Regional Park on this short trail on Iona Island with views of the coast.
